Description

This antique wooden Indian temple panel, originating from the 18th century, stands at 52 cm tall and features intricate carvings that depict erotic figures. The craftsmanship is a testament to India's rich tradition of temple art, particularly from the era when wooden panels were commonly used to embellish temple chariots. Such chariots would often serve as mobile shrines during religious festivals, displaying divine narratives to the community.

The panel's design showcases not only artistic mastery but also cultural significance, as erotic motifs in Indian art often symbolize fertility, love, and the divine union of male and female energies. This particular piece reflects the socio-religious dynamics of its time, bridging the sacred and the sensual, and illustrating the nuanced views on love and sexuality found in historical Indian societies.

The panel measures 25 cm in width and 13.4 cm in depth, weighing approximately 5.98 kg, making it a substantial artifact. The use of wood indicates both durability and the traditional material often selected for sacred applications in India. This panel embodies a piece of Indian heritage, allowing observers to connect with a vibrant past where artistry and spirituality intermingled seamlessly.
